ERICA'S OFFICE

Erica walks up to Shannon and Bianca and asks what's going on. She presses, but before Bianca can answer, Brenda (PR rep?) bursts in to tell Erica that Teen Times wants to do an exclusive on Shannon for their July cover. She says it won't just be a fluff piece, either -- it will focus on the Teens Against Addiction program. Shannon and Bianca stare at each other. Shannon pleads with her eyes for Bianca not to tell Erica about the drugs. When Brenda and Erica flit across to room to twitter about how wonderful the cover story will be, Shannon once again begs Bianca not to do this to her -- or to her mother. Bianca says her mother is the ONLY person she is interested in protecting. Shannon: "I'm not an addict!" Bianca: "Shannon, you're my mother's spokesperson. You signed a contract saying that you wouldn't take drugs, and here you are high!" Shannon: "On **X**, for crying out loud! You act like I shot up in the bathroom stalls or something." Bianca: "You really just don't get it, do you?" Shannon promises to call off Heather and Mindy and the gay jokes. Bianca holds her ground, so Shannon turns ugly: "Listen to me. You blow this and you'll pay for it!" Bianca: "Are you THREATENING me?" Shannon: "You don't even KNOW what I could do to you!" Erica tries to get Bianca's attention while Shannon talks under her breath so that only Bianca can hear: "I don't think you want to find out!" Erica asks Bianca what it was she wanted to tell her. Shannon hisses: "Think HARD!" Erica pushes Bianca, who hesitates for our benefit. Shannon's eyes get as big and round as it is possible to stretch them, and Bianca says: "Yes. Before you commit to this cover, I think that you should know that Shannon uses drugs." Erica: "Excuse me?" Bianca: "She -- she takes ecstasy. She's high right now."

ALEX & DAVID'S OFFICE

As Dimitri watches, Dixie hugs Alex, joyful that Alex has returned alive. [I have to say that they must be TRYING to make Dixie look bad, because she looks really off. The lighting is too harsh for EVERYONE and Dixie's hair is atrocious (even worse than usual). Maybe Cady has been crying or something, but something is not right.] Dixie tells Alex that Dimitri was SOOO worried while Alex was gone. Alex says one day she'll tell Dixie everything, but suffice it to say that for now, she's back to normal, whatever that is. Dimitri tells Dixie that a lot of what what's happening with he and Alex right now is due to Dixie. Dixie: "What do you mean?" Dimitri: "Well, you sent Alex to find me at Wildwind. I was sick, I was isolating, and you understood that the only way that I was going to get well was to open up to her again. So you sort of saved us both." Dixie: "Listen, David had a lot to do with you getting strong enough to be able to do that, Dimitri." Dimitri grimaces. Dixie: "What's that look for?" Behind Dixie's back, Alex shakes her head warningly at Dimitri. Dimitri says they know about the trouble she's having with Tad and David. Alex shoots him a subtle, wifely "NOW you've done it!" look. In the meantime, Dixie turns and walks away a few steps, saying that sometimes she thinks there's not a soul in town who DOESN'T know about it. She turns and defensively asks if they are going to get at something here. Dimitri sighs and says yes. He asks Alex if she thinks they should tell Dixie what they know. Alex tries to think fast, then grimly faces Dixie. Dixie sighs and stares at her like a kid waiting to find out what her punishment is.

PV HOSPITAL

In Leslie's room, her sister, Pam, blinks back tears as David walks in and hands her a clipboard. It's the Do Not Resusitate authorization form. Pam sniffles and asks if they have to do it NOW. Has it really gotten to that point yet? David points out that Pam herself said Leslie has a living will. He cajoles her, telling her that Leslie wouldn't want to live like this for any length of time. Pam hands the form back and tells him to stop so she can think. He says he'll be outside waiting her to decide when to kill Les-- uh -- what to do. He turns with a worried look on his face. Pam relents and says she'll sign. David closes his eyes in relief and satisfaction, then looks upward with a nod of thankfulness. Pam says that if that's what Leslie wants, then she'll do it for her -- she couldn't really help her when she was ALIVE. Jake opens the door to see Pam being handed the clipboard again and hear David say: "It's ok. You don't have to explain anything here. Just sign right there, ok? I really do believe this is the best thing for Leslie. She doesn't want to live like this, Pam." Jake looks at David, then Pam and says: "Don't sign it!"
